Schwallungen is a charming village located in the state of Thuringia, Germany. If you are planning a visit to this picturesque destination, here are a few ways to reach Schwallungen:
The nearest international airport to Schwallungen is Erfurt-Weimar Airport (ERF), which is approximately 80 kilometers away. From the airport, you can hire a taxi or rent a car to reach Schwallungen. Alternatively, you can take a train from Erfurt to Schwallungen.
Schwallungen is well-connected by trains, making it an easy and convenient option for travelers. The closest major train station is Meiningen Hauptbahnhof, which is located around 10 kilometers from Schwallungen. From there, you can take a local bus or hire a taxi to reach your destination.
If you prefer driving, Schwallungen can be easily reached by car. The village is situated near the A71 motorway, making it accessible from various cities in Germany. Simply enter the village name in your GPS or follow the road signs to reach Schwallungen.
There are regular bus services available that connect Schwallungen with neighboring towns and cities. You can check the local bus schedules and plan your journey accordingly.
If you enjoy cycling, you can also reach Schwallungen by bicycle. The region offers scenic routes and well-maintained cycling paths, allowing you to explore the beautiful countryside while making your way to the village.

Schwallungen is a small village located in the state of Thuringia, Germany. It is situated in the southern part of the state, near the Thuringian Forest. With a population of approximately 1,500 people, Schwallungen is known for its picturesque landscapes and charming atmosphere.
The village of Schwallungen has a rich history that dates back to medieval times. It was first mentioned in historical records in the 9th century, and its name is believed to have originated from the German word "schwall" which means "tumultuous flow". This reference to water is fitting, as the village sits on the banks of the Werra River.
Visitors to Schwallungen can enjoy exploring its historic center, which features well-preserved half-timbered houses and narrow cobblestone streets. The village church, St. Peter and Paul, is a prominent landmark and showcases beautiful Gothic architecture. Nearby, there are also several hiking trails that allow visitors to explore the scenic Thuringian Forest.
Agriculture plays a significant role in the local economy of Schwallungen. The fertile lands surrounding the village are used for farming, particularly for the cultivation of cereals and fruits. The village also has a strong sense of community, with yearly festivals and events that bring residents together.
